Transaction 3704c99ebc84e0c1a428a72d3ae8492ceddcd066a58ec4ce6953c9cc5662d33f
1 Input
1 Output
-
3704c99ebc84e0c1a428a72d3ae8492ceddcd066a58ec4ce6953c9cc5662d33f:0
- value
- 364254
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f60f19074e1330b614c63026e49cbed06c900a2 OP_EQUAL
- address
- 3LbXw1hHgbA8SX28CKVMAzoZJJivqY4oM4